An advocate of Khavazh Temirsultanov, a native of Chechnya, accused of robbing a pensioner in Sochi, has filed a complaint to the court. In the complaint, the advocate asks to oblige investigators to organize the translation of the materials of the criminal case against his client into Chechen language.

In Yerevan, the conference "Caucasus our Common Home" was attended by representatives of the republics of Northern Caucasus, Ukraine, Nagorno-Karabakh, Armenia, a number of embassies in Armenia, members of the Yazidi community and international organizations of NATO and UNICEF. The main theme of the event was the role and rights of women in the Caucasus.

In Belgium, the police detained 16 natives of Chechnya on suspicion of extremist activities. Two of the detainees were arrested on charges of recruiting mercenaries to take part in the combat actions in Syria. The other detainees were released.

The reason for liquidation of the OSCE office in Baku was in the recall of Alexis Shakhtakhtinsky from the head of the office, Azerbaijani experts believe. They see the reason for closing the office in the policy of Azerbaijani authorities to curtail cooperation with Western institutions dealing with democracy.

During the week of June 1-7, 2015, at least five persons suffered in the armed conflict in Northern Caucasus. Of them, three persons were killed, and two others were wounded. These are the results of the calculations run by the "Caucasian Knot" based on its own materials and information from other open sources.

On June 6, Evgeny Gorlov, the Vice-Mayor of Sochi, was brought with brain concussion to the city hospital No. 4 after an attack of a local resident. The Vice-Mayor has filed a complaint about his beating to the police of the city.

In the village of Nasyr-Kort, the conflict situation has still not been resolved; the confrontation between Khamzat Chumakov, the imam of the local mosque, and Mufti Khamkhoev continues, and it could result in bloodshed. This opinion has been expressed by experts and members of the local community interviewed by the "Caucasian Knot".

The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MFA) of Azerbaijan has given the OSCE a month to stop activities of its office in Baku. On June 4, the appropriate note was sent to the Organization for Security and Cooperation in Europe; however, the information about the note appeared in the media only on June 6.

The “Caucasian Knot" publishes the agreement on the establishment of peace and interstate relations between Azerbaijan and Armenia, which was initialed by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an and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ev on August 8, 2025, through the mediation of US President Donald Trump. The meeting of Trump, Aliyev and Pashinyan took place on August 8 in Washington. Following the meeting, Pashinyan and Aliyev also signed a joint declaration.
